Why the “Free” Bonus Feels Like a Bad Bet

Freshbet’s latest no‑deposit offer screams “gift” louder than a street vendor at a festival, yet the reality is a spreadsheet of odds that would make a statistician weep. Nobody hands out free money; the casino simply pockets a slice of every spin before you even realize you’ve wagered.

Consider the math. You sign up, grab the 10 pounds you’ve been promised, and are forced into a 30x wagering requirement on a game that pays out 95% RTP. In plain terms, you need to gamble 300 pounds just to see the original ten back, assuming you hit the average return. Most players will never break even.

What to Watch For When Chasing the Offer

  • Wagering requirements that dwarf the bonus amount – look for multiples above 30x.
  • Game restrictions – not all slots count towards the wagering; often only low‑RTP games do.
  • Cash‑out caps – a bonus that caps at 20 pounds is a joke if you’re forced to gamble 200 pounds first.
  • Expiry windows – some offers disappear after 24 hours, making the “real money” promise meaningless.
